How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• stating “[w]here the expert’s testimony is based upon facts sufficient to form the basis for an opinion, the trier of fact determines its probative value”
  • in a law case tried before a jury, it is the jury that must decide what part of each witness’s testimony it believes and what part it disbelieves
  • “Where the expert’s testimony is based upon facts sufficient to form the basis for an opinion, the trier of fact determines its probative value.”
